Shauna Legge: “It will definitely be a battle”<br />

Shauna Legge battles for the battle against Blackburn Rovers.<br />

Seven days ago, <strong>Bradford</strong> <strong>City</strong> headed into<br />

their clash with Blackburn Rovers full of optimism<br />

and bursting with confidence.<br />

Their first win was secured in midweek against<br />

local rivals Huddersfield Town, with the monkey<br />

off their back and the pressure rid of<br />

thanks to a 1-0 victory.<br />

However, seven days later, a 4-0 defeat to<br />

Rovers has significantly changed the build-up<br />

to this afternoon’s game, which sees the Bantams<br />

welcome <strong>Stoke</strong> <strong>City</strong>.<br />

It’s about putting things right today, with<br />

Shauna Legge conceded that last week was<br />

just not good enough.<br />

“On the back of the win against Huddersfield<br />

[losing to Blackburn] was very disappointing,<br />

especially to concede four goals when other<br />

results have been such tight margins,” she<br />

said, reflecting on the defeat.<br />

“The first half on Sunday wasn't good enough.<br />

We lacked the hard work and determination<br />

we have shown in previous games and we<br />

were punished for it.”<br />

Some days things just don’t go right, but <strong>City</strong><br />

were lacking the basics in that opening 45<br />

minutes last week, and the improved second<br />

installment that followed made this more<br />

frustrating.<br />

After the break, <strong>City</strong> showed what they were<br />

made of, but it was too little too late.<br />

“By the time we decided to start playing our<br />

football we were already into the second half<br />

and 3-0 down, leaving us with a near impossible<br />

task to turn the game around.<br />
